Cognite Doubles Down on India Manufacturing AI Push
Event summary
- Cognite expands commercial focus on India’s manufacturing sector to support 'Make in India,' 'Digital India,' and 'INDIAai' initiatives.
- Company will host an executive summit in Mumbai on June 24, 2026, featuring industry leaders from Vedanta Oil & Gas, Sun Pharma, and JSW Steel.
- Expansion builds on Cognite’s 2025 India Center of Excellence investment.
- Aims to bridge legacy industrial systems with scalable AI to create data-driven manufacturing ecosystems.
The big picture
Cognite’s expansion reflects India’s growing role as a global manufacturing and AI innovation hub. The move aligns with government initiatives to digitize industry and position India as a leader in AI-driven production. Success will depend on Cognite’s ability to differentiate its platform in a market increasingly targeted by both local and international competitors.
